What affects balcony safety net pricing in IDC Colony

Starting from Rs 15 per sq ft onwards

balcony size and opening width

corner, side-span and parapet coverage needs

floor height and access conditions

material choice and finish expectations

whether the main concern is child safety, pet safety or bird control

What affects the price of balcony net in AS Rao Nagar?+

Price depends on opening size, floor height, side-return work, fixing surface and mesh grade. Photos can give a first idea, but the final estimate is confirmed after measurement and access check.

What photos help for AS Rao Nagar balcony net estimate?+

Send a full balcony view, close photos of the railing gaps, both side corners and the outside height. A wider photo showing height or outside access helps the team judge fixing and safety needs before visiting.

How long does balcony net installation take in AS Rao Nagar?+

Small single-opening work is often completed in one visit after measurement. Multiple openings, high access, terrace work or custom supports may need a separate schedule.

Will balcony net affect cleaning, airflow or daily use?+

The fitting should keep light, airflow, cleaning and drying space usable while closing the unsafe open edge.
